Today is American Thanksgiving, a day when the entire country eats turkey while celebrating that time they got shipwrecked on a rock. It's a time of year when everyone says what they're thankful for and what they're celebrating, and after much self-reflection, I've realized that I'm most thankful for So So Def. During a Combat Jack interview at A3C, Jermaine Dupri mentioned that there was an upcoming Jagged Edge album set to be released. Unfortunately, I dismissed this as self-promotion and allowed the October 27 date to come and go without nary a Spotify stream. However, today we are gifted with a remix to one of (what I can only assume is) the best songs on J.E. Heartbreak 2, "Getting Over You" along with a verse by none other than the legendary Ghostface Killah.

Things Ghostface Killah is likely thankful for, according to this song: sipping Yoohoo, being a player in the game, surprising your mom with manicures and pedicures.

Things Noisey is thankful for: Ghostface Killah, Jagged Edge, Jermaine Dupri, So So Def, and the "Where The Party At" video, which features the earliest iteration of the iWatch.
